Milan-based artist Marco Mazzoni works almost exclusively with colored pencils to create intricate drawings that depict the cycles of nature and worlds based heavily in Italian folklore. One of his most frequent subjects are drawings of flora and fauna who seem to be consuming or living on top of the face of a woman whose eyes we never see. The artist says he consciously does not depict the eyes so the viewer doesn’t consider the artwork a portrait, but instead a still life where all elements have equal importance. More

Hi! My name is Miles Johnston. I got into practicing drawing seriously around 11 years ago when I was 13. I was a frequent poster on a forum that was pretty popular back in the day called Conceptart.org, with dreams of working in the film and games industry. As time went on I fell more and more in love with drawing as an end itself. Now I am trying to move into the fine art world, by growing my presence online on Instagram and Reddit. This year I have been pretty fortunate and just booked my first solo show next year at a gallery called Last Rites in New York.
